Image mode can be adjusted for each input source and the adjustment is kept until the projector is turned off or the image 
mode is changed.
Note:
 • Tint cannot be selected when the video system is PAL, SECAM,
PAL-M, or PAL-N in Video input or S-video input.
 • The Image adj. Menu cannot be operated without an input signal.
